Version 1.0.0
95 Downloads
Basetexture and overlay package distributed across 18 files for creating the following outdoor sports field surfaces: Athletics track: ortho ; javelin, shot put, hammer throw variations, etc, which can accommodate Rugby, Football, ... game markings (off-center) in its center. Rugby: ortho and dia ; plus off-center for athletics track. Football: ortho (white, yellow) and dia ; plus off-center for athletics track. Junior Football: ortho (white, yellow) ; plus off-center. American Football: ortho and dia ; plus off-center for athletics track. Australian Football: ortho. Cricket: ortho. Lacrosse: ortho, dia women’s, men’s (white, yellow) ; + off-center for athletics track. Field Hockey: ortho, dia. Baseball: ortho & dia ; 2 surface options available. Softball: ortho and dia ; 2 surface options available. Basketball: ortho, dia, half ; + centered ortho in various surfaces. Volleyball: ortho, dia in various surfaces, sand, grass. Tennis: ortho, dia and centered ortho in various surfaces. Handball: ortho, dia (white, yellow) and artificial surface. Golf: Tees, modular greens, modular fairways on a roof (with roof option). For several of these sports, I offer various grass and surfaces: 4 patterned turfs: 62 shapes (Soccer, Rugby, Baseball, Softball, Lacrosse). 5 standard turfs: 36 shapes (All sports). 1 tennis turf: ortho and dia, 10 shapes. 5 surfaces of soil, sand and clay: 20 shapes. 4 artificial surfaces: 20 shapes. Court wear: (Soccer, Tennis, etc.) 17 shapes. Some textures incorporate «SuddenValley» grass, which can be recalculated using the Fabrik. Note that many textures, such as line colors and the 9 main types of grass .. and more .. are easily modifiable in the >> Fabrik << (50+ BMPs are accessible and editable). The scale of each field is a clever compromise between its actual dimensions, its integration into the Maxis grid, and the ability to combine it with 130% scale Buildings and Props. Version 1.2.0
1,226 Downloads
This plugin offers Lots of “Walls on Slopes” in 6 sets of textures: Sandstone , Granite , Brick , Concrete , Rubble and Retaining (see attached illustrations). Each set has around 35 pieces, it depends... of my mood. The textures adapt to the different shapes that the Terrain tiles can take. Lots are of several types: Straight – 1 to 3 variations, Intermediate straight (without wall, parapet or fence), Stairs - (pedestrian Transit Enable) simple and double tile ramp from MAS71, Diagonal Top - 1 to 4 variations of the ground, Diagonal Bottom - 1 to 4 var' + L|R ends of wall pieces, Inner corner, Outer corner (rare that one... isn’t it!) - with L|R ends of wall, Filler - to «close» a space or extend the parapet on the flat (or not) tiles, Transition - joining two (textures) walls, Underbridge - from the left/right for 3 terrain heights: 8, 15 and 22 m. I would like to mention here the contribution of @rsc204 which offered the small, but no less essential, Prop which made it possible to manufacture the «underbridges» quickly and easily. For your pleasure .. and mine! Speaking of Bridge, the Sandstone, Concrete and Retaining sets are «floodable», meaning that several pieces of this set can be placed on submerged Terrain tiles (Maxis water). Speaking of water, diagonal pieces (for all sets) come with either a grassy/sidewalk half or «empty»! That is to say that part of it is transparent and allows the Terrain to be seen. This implies, in a standard game situation, the appearance of the «water bug» after using the Pipes tool... Unless of course you use the solution proposed here: .. Transparent Texture (Water Bug) Fix DLL .. or .. Simtropolis <coris-partial-water-bug-fix> Topic .. You have been warned ! Installation Unzip the file to your Plugins\ directory. The 6 Sets will be in Scoty\scoty Walls Sets\ If you do not wish to keep all 6 sets, take care to always keep: MGB_UBprop_ScotyWalls.dat Use Scoty Walls sets appear in the Park\Embankment\ submenu. (without Submenu-DLL: in the "Energy - Electricity Grid" menu). The Sets and their Lots in (almost) the order in which I present them above. Each Lot has an orange arrow indicating the top of it. For so-called “Filler” Lots, this arrow indicates the interior of the zone they define (as opposed to the parapet, barrier, etc.). Like many textures of this type, the deformation beyond 12-15 m of elevation is quite strong, but the "Concrete" and "retaining" walls should support more stretching. Yes, yes, I'm a big lazy guy and a bit teasing, and you will have to rack your brains to make certain connections between textures. The ZIP contains an illustrated guide, which also shows the transition textures. Version 3.1.0
421 Downloads
Submenus, icons .. and more ... 1.. Basic Icons Replacements. This package provides a replacement file for the submenu icons provided by Memo's Submenus-DLL. ( 2.0.0 +) Place the [z_scoty_Submenu-DLL_IconsCover] folder in your Plugins\ directory. It can, of course, be placed directly in the directory provided by Submenus-DLL. Or accompany the scoty_submenus_gen\ dir’ described below. All replacement icons are part of the collection provided and described below. 2.. Scoty Submenus To adopt, to adapt, or simply for inspiration... The [scoty_Submenus_Gen] directory offers a set of pre-built submenus (exemplar, icon, ...) which complements and relies on those of the Subemnus-DLL. Place it in your Plugins\ folder. The proposed structure is, of course, arbitrary and may not suit everyone. It’s based on suggestions from RSC204 and other players, as well as my own analysis of years of gameplay and the content of STEX, SC4E. It attempts to cover many areas from the outset but remains a work in progress. As the attached (Scoty_Submenu_tree.pdf) tree diagram shows, I’ve integrated and offered two useful submenu groups as options, if you haven’t already installed the plugins they come from: z_opt_CAM_SbMn\ - CAM-NEON (v4+) submenus. z_opt_Airport_SbMn\ - «Ultimate Airport Pack» (SC4E) submenus. All that’s left is to « populate » them ... For an overview, see the PDF: Scoty_Submenu_tree.pdf 3.. The Scoty Icons Collection In the [Scoty_SubMenus_Collection] dir., you’ll find 186 PNGs files [176x44px] prepared as submenu icons. Identical to that of the replacement set. These icons cover all the available [scoty_submenus_gen\]. A few variations are already available, and I may add more over time, depending on my preferences and your requests. Their names are fairly self-explanatory, but they can also be used for other purposes … enjoy! You can select these files in the «Create new Submenu» section of the «sc4 cli Tool» by smf_16 (see STEX)… easy! Or by integrating them via «Reader». This collection doesn’t need to be in your SC4 Plugins folder. Drop it elsewhere! 4.. Icons Masks For your convenience, I’m providing PNGs of «Masks» to create your own submenu icons, either identical to this collection (tab01) or with one of the variants. There are a number of "blockages": such as certain Budget data tables generated by the EXE; or the size and management of submenu banners... a number of objects with fixed dimensions (hardcoded in the EXE...??!!), plus windows/queries that won't support changes in text size. And as with my "CarbonSkin," all the other UIs of existing Mods will need to be adapted. I am working, second or even third in importance among my SC4 projects, on a larger (readability) yet more compact interface (compact .. because: a limitation of the UI editor in Reader 1.5.x!), or at least, see how far I can "cheat" with fixed-size objects and partitioned images (button PNGs, etc.). It's a long job, and to be honest: really annoying... sometimes... often! So .. maybe .. A day ... (And if our SC4 coding geniuses find workarounds for these blocks... yay! )
